The Zagreb Chamber of Economy has been operating within the Croatian Chamber of Economy
(CCE) since 1852. The Chamber has been founded in the tradition of European chambers,
following their organizational pattern, and represents the entire economy. The Chamber is a
public-law institution and is vested with the corresponding authorities. Apart from the Zagreb
Chamber, there are 19 county chambers in the Republic of Croatia and the Head office of the
Croatian Chamber of Economy (CCE).
